Which is better LED or incandescent Christmas lights?

LED Christmas lights last longer & use less energy

LED Christmas light strings use up to 75 percent less energy and can last up to 10 times longer than traditional light strings.

How many Christmas lights do I need for an outdoor tree?

Outdoor Trees

General Rule: For heavy lighting, plan for around 200 mini Christmas tree lights per vertical foot-and-a-half of tree. If you prefer medium lighting, 100 mini lights per foot should be enough.

What lights are best for trees?

The best outdoor lights to use are LED lights. LEDs are not only 75 percent more energy-efficient than standard incandescent bulbs, they also last many times longer. LED lights cost quite a bit more than incandescent, but because LEDs cost less to run, they pay for themselves long before they burn out.

Should you turn outdoor Christmas lights off at night?

It’s okay to leave outdoor Christmas lights on all night. However, using a timer to turn them off late at night saves energy. LED Christmas lights are safer to leave on than traditional lights because they produce much less heat. Leaving outdoor Christmas lights on all night usually does not pose any safety issue.

Do Christmas lights get hot enough to start a fire?

Safety Advantages of LED Christmas Lights

LED lights are also less likely to start a fire due to their reduced heat output, and their lower current reduces the chance of wire overheating. However, be careful when using both LED and incandescent Christmas lights.
